Is the COBIT framework superior to the other standards and frameworks such as the ISO 27000 and NIST?


In my opinion, each framework and standard has its place in the I.T. security, risk management, and compliance realm. Each of them have been developed by organizations that have invested time, research, and care in creating exhaustive frameworks.

The COBIT is a good choice for an enterprise that is aiming to create an organization-wide framework for management that is beyond the boundaries of information security.

The ISO 27000 series and the NIST Cybersecurity Framework are specifically for Information Security and can be adopted by all organizations, irrespective of their industry.

An organization would do well to adopt the COBIT as its umbrella framework, and either the NIST or the ISO for its Information Security one.
